Output 3fdc666829f9c9ae72a7acbd1a4370c799dffc315ebff9fd819a0915e2a688b5:9

value
345413075
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b601e01f9109314392223cb9f03ca9ea4796e1 OP_EQUAL
address
ME5BYNcrfE7yFBmsXs72FMD8CeLC9pyvvX
transaction
3fdc666829f9c9ae72a7acbd1a4370c799dffc315ebff9fd819a0915e2a688b5
spent
true